Respect Earned, Not Given: A Statement EP from Solar Soundz

Solar Soundz’s Loyalty & Respect feels like a project built from experience rather than hype. Right from “Samcro,” there’s a raw, no-frills energy that sets the tone—gritty drums, sharp delivery, and a clear respect for classic hip-hop foundations. The title track “Loyalty & Respect” reinforces that message, bringing a sense of purpose with verses that focus on principles often overlooked in today’s scene.

As the EP unfolds, the emotional range becomes more noticeable. “Close Friends” stands out for its honest take on trust and loyalty, while “This Life” slows things down with a more reflective mood. Then there’s “Tablet of Your Heart,” which strips things back and lets the production speak—simple, but effective in showing Solar Soundz’s versatility behind the boards.

The middle of the project carries strong momentum. “Built on Will” feels determined and focused, and “In the Sky” adds a slightly more atmospheric touch without losing the core hip-hop feel. “Rescue You” brings a softer edge, giving the EP some breathing space before “Red Roses” returns to a more grounded, street-centered narrative. Each track feels intentional, not just placed to fill space.

By the time “Matrix Mirage” closes things out, it’s clear this EP is about consistency and authenticity. Solar Soundz sticks to what he knows, blending boom bap roots with modern elements in a way that feels natural. It’s not trying to reinvent hip-hop, it’s reminding listeners why the fundamentals still matter.
